The Royal Submarines June 10 1940, italy had in service 116 submarines of whom 42 Oceanic and 74 Mediterranean.

 

The 42 Oceanic were:

Immediately in the first 10 days of war quite 10 submarines had been sunk the first one was the Provana (C. C. Ugo Bangs) then the long Diamond costs it some Marmarica. In the Red Mar went loser the Macallè, the Tower, the Galvani and the Galileo. At the conclusion of a long fight scomparve also the Liuzzi: after to have put in safe the crew, I sink with its unity the C. C. Bezzi. Finally within the month of June they went loser the uebi Scebeli in the mediterranean one and the argonauta and the Ruby to southeast of Taranto.

Comprehensively in 1940 the submarines Atlantics carried to limit 30 missions sinking 9 steamboats for a total of 35.959 t. s. l., other - 9 steamboats for a total of 29.096 t. s. l.

 

Betasom lost in Mission:

 

* Tarantini (15/12/1940 near Bordeaux for undermining)

* Faà Of Brown (between the 31/10/1940 and the 5/1/1941 forunknown causes along the ireland)

* Dwarves (between the 3/1 and the 20/2/1941 for unknown causes in the Atlantic northern)

* Marcello(between the 7/2 and the 6/4/1941 in the Atlantic northern)

* Bluegreen (sunk from the crew the 27/6/1941 in the Atlantic Central)

* White(5/7/1941 in the gulf of Biscaglia for undermining)

* Shed (8/9/1941 for collision Biscaglia)

* Malaspina (between 8/7 and the 18/11/1941for indeterminate causes)

* Itself (25/10/1941 sunk from the crew in the Atlantic central)

* Marconi (between the 28/10 and the 4/12/1941 for indeterminate causes in the Atlantic hit the center of-eastern)

* Bald (sunk from the crew the 15/7/1942 in the Atlantic central)

* Morosini(between the 8/8 and the 10/9/1942 for indeterminate causes)

* Archimedes (hit from bombs of airplanes in the Brazilian waters the15/4/1943)

* Tazzoli (between the 17/5 and the 31/8 1943 Biscaglia for indeterminate causes)

* From you Win (sunk the 23/5/1943 in the zoneof Head Finisterre)

* Barbarigo (between the 16/6 and the 31/8/1943 in the Atlantic hit the center of-eastern)

To the beginnings of our conflict Som were arranged in SQ. :

 

1° Grupsom - The Spice

 

11° SQ. Calvi-Finzi-Tazzoli-Fieramosca

12° SQ. Cappellini-Faà of Bruno-Mocenigo-Veniero-Glauco-Otaria

13° SQ. Berillo-Onyx-Gemma

14° SQ. Iride-Argo-Velella

15° SQ. Gondar-Neghelli-Ascianghi-Scirè

16° SQ. Micca-Foca

17° SQ. H 1,2,4,6,8

 

2° Grupsom Naples

 

21° SQ. Marcello-Nani-Dandolo-Provana

22° SQ. Barbarigo-Emo-Morosini-Marconi-Da Vinci

 

3° Grupsom - Messina

 

31° SQ. Pisani-Colonnello Bausa-Des Geneys

33° SQ. Bandiera-Manara-Menotti-Santarosa

34° SQ. Mameli-Capponi-Speri-Da Procida

35° SQ. Durbo-Tembien-Bragadin

37° SQ. X2-X3

 

4° Grupsom - Taranto

 

40° SQ. Balilla-Sciesa-Toti-Milliere

41° SQ. Liuzzi-Bagnolini-Giuliani-Tarantini

42° SQ. Brin

43° SQ. Settimo-Settembrini

44° SQ. Anfitrite

45° SQ. Salpa-Serpente

46° SQ. Dessie-Dagabur-Uarsciek-Uebi/Scebeli

47° SQ. Malachite-Rubino-Ambra

48° SQ. Ondina

49° SQ. Atropo-Zoea-Corridoni

 

5° Gruposom Lero

 

51° SQ. Narvalo-Squalo-Tricheco-Delfino

52° SQ. Jalea-Lantina-Ametista-Zaffiro

 

 

 

6° Grupsom - Tobruk

 

61° SQ. Sirena-Argonauta-Fisalia-Smeraldo-Naiade

62° SQ. Diamante-Topazio-Nereide-Galatea-Lafolè

 

 

7° Grupsom - you Curdle

 

71° SQ. Alagi-Axum-Adua-Aradam

72° SQ. Diaspro-Corallo-Tuchese-Medusa

 

 

Flottiglia Som. - Massaua

 

81° SQ. Guglielmotti-Ferraris-Galavani-Galilei

2° SQ. Perla-Macallè-Archimede-Torricelli

 

 

 

To the End of 1940 they were abolished the orders of Squadron and some groups of Submarines for a total of 12 formed themselves.

 

1° Grupsom -The Spice

 

Bajamonti - Rismondo - H1,H2,H4,H6

2° Grupsom - Napoli

 

Alagi-Aradam-Axum-Diaspro-Galatea-Topazio-Turchese-Marea-Vortice-FR.113-FR.114-FR.115

 

4° Grupsom - Taranto

 

Atropo-Bragadin-Corridoni-Da Procida-Menotti-Mameli-Settembrini-Speri-Zoea-CB.1-12

 

5° Grupsom - Lero

 

Ametista-Beilul-Onice-Sirena

 

7° Grupsom- La Maddalena

 

Argo-Brin-Dandolo-Giada-Nichelio-Volframio

 

9° Grupsom - Brindisi

 

Manara-Bandiera-Ialea-Squalo

 

12° Grupsom - Pola Fiume

 

Pisani-Serpente-Otaria-Settimo

 

11° Grupsom BORDEAUX

 

Cagni-Finzi-Torelli-Bagnolini-Cappellini-Giuliani-S 1-9

 

Battelli asegnati alla X MAS

 

Ambra-Murean-Sparide-Grongo-CB 1-4,6

 

 

In 21 September of 1943 they had been constituted the Group MARSA SIROCCO with order on Ship Cesare:

 

Settembrini-Vortice-Bragadin-Corridoni-Atropo-Platino-Axum-Bandiera-Marea-Nichelio and Jade

 

 

Group SAN PAOLO with order on Ship Miraglia:

 

Brin-Zoea-Onice-Jalea-Squalo-Galatea-Menotti-Alagi-H1,2 and 4, subsequently it is joined the Turquoise.
